Funai Soken SC to Speak at Seminar on 'Tokai Region-Specific Truck Driver Recruitment' on June 18, 2026
Funai Soken Supply Chain Consulting Co., Ltd. will speak at an online seminar hosted by Timee, Inc. on June 18, 2026. The seminar, themed 'Tokai Region-Specific Truck Driver Recruitment,' will discuss modern recruitment methods that do not rely on traditional job boards, alongside strategies for utilizing gig-work platforms.

[Background]
In the Tokai region, where many large manufacturers have bases, companies often offer better compensation and holiday benefits than in other areas, making it difficult for traditional job boards to convey a company's unique appeal.
In this seminar, we will explain concrete mechanisms to maximize engagement with job seekers and effectively communicate company strengths, based on the latest market trends that do not rely on conventional recruitment methods.
[Key Learning Points]
- Latest recruitment methods beyond job boards: We will explain how to design pathways to reach more job seekers by breaking free from job board dependency.
- Conveying 'people, work style, and workplace appeal': Methods to share company strengths beyond conditional factors to lead to recruitment.
- Leveraging the 'Timee' gig-work app: Proposing its use not only for filling vacancies but as a platform to create engagement points with job seekers.
